Cetilistat
Cas No :
282526-98-1
Form :
Solid
Molecular Weight :
401.6 G/Mol
Molecular Formula :
C25H39NO3
Melting Point :
74-76°C
Solubility :
Water,Ethanol

Cetilistat is a white to off-white crystalline powder widely recognized as a potent anti-obesity agent used in the pharmaceutical and healthcare industries. It functions as a lipase inhibitor, blocking the digestion and absorption of dietary fat, which helps reduce body weight and manage obesity-related conditions such as type 2 diabetes, dyslipidemia, and metabolic syndrome. As a high-quality cetilistat API, it is a critical ingredient in the formulation of weight management and anti-obesity medications. Known for its excellent cetilistat solubility in organic solvents and compatibility with various excipients, it is ideal for oral formulations such as capsules and tablets. Cetilistat offers advantages over traditional weight-loss drugs by causing fewer gastrointestinal side effects and demonstrating a superior safety profile. It is commonly prescribed as part of a comprehensive weight management plan that includes diet, exercise, and lifestyle modification. Cetilistat is widely used as an active pharmaceutical ingredient in the development of anti-obesity medications. It inhibits gastrointestinal lipases, thereby reducing the absorption of dietary fats and lowering calorie intake.
Cetilistat is an effective therapy for managing obesity-related metabolic disorders, including type 2 diabetes, hyperlipidemia, and hypertension, by aiding in weight reduction and improving metabolic health.

Always wear protective gloves, goggles, and laboratory clothing when handling Cetilistat.
Avoid inhalation of dust and direct contact with skin or eyes.
Handle in a well-ventilated area or under a chemical fume hood.
Store in tightly sealed containers in a cool, dry place away from heat, moisture, and oxidizing agents.
Dispose of unused material according to local pharmaceutical and environmental regulations.
